Mango Colada Recipe

Description

A refreshing tropical Mango Colada cocktail blending frozen pineapple, mango, white rum, and creamy coconut milk and cream to create a smooth, flavorful drink perfect for warm weather or any festive occasion.


Ingredients

Scale

Fruits

  • 1 1/4 cup frozen pineapple
  • 1 cup frozen mango
  • Pineapple triangles, for garnish
  • Mango pieces, for garnish
  • Fresh coconut pieces, for garnish
  • Mint leaves, for garnish

Liquids

  • 2 ounces white rum (or 1 1/2 ounces for a lighter drink)
  • 1/2 cup pineapple juice
  • 3 tablespoons coconut milk
  • 1/3 cup coconut cream


Instructions

  1. Combine Ingredients: Add frozen pineapple, frozen mango, white rum, pineapple juice, coconut cream, and coconut milk into a blender. Measure each ingredient accurately for a balanced flavor profile.
  2. Blend Until Smooth: Blend all the ingredients thoroughly until the frozen fruits are completely smooth, resulting in a creamy and thick consistency. If you prefer the colada thicker, add more frozen pineapple and blend again.
  3. Garnish and Serve: Pour the Mango Colada into a glass and garnish with pineapple triangles, fresh mint leaves, mango pieces, or pieces of fresh coconut as desired. Serve immediately and enjoy the refreshing tropical flavors.

Notes

  • For a lighter alcoholic content, reduce the rum to 1 1/2 ounces as indicated in the ingredients.
  • If a non-alcoholic version is preferred, omit the rum and add extra pineapple juice or coconut milk for balance.
  • Adjust the thickness of the drink by adding more frozen pineapple or mango as desired.
  • Using frozen fruits is key to achieving the perfect chilled texture without needing additional ice.
  • Garnishing with fresh mint and tropical fruit pieces enhances both presentation and aroma.
